Take care while installing IOS70. If anything goes wrong your Wii is bricked.
But usually there should be no problems. So just select IOS70 to install and patch it (Trucha, Es_Identify...).
As mentioned above you can use DopIOS, DopIOSMod, PimpMyWii or just download IOS70 to your PC using NUSD. If you use the last one then you should patch the IOS using FreeTheBug and install it using a wad manager.
My personal favorite is PimpMyWii because it has an option to install all needed IOS (Option 1).

If you installed IOS70 freethebug wad then you don't need to trucha bug it.

Trucha bug restorer is only for IOS15 and 36.

After you have the trucha on 36 (which you do), You can use DOP IOS MOD to install other IOS' with Truchabug.

Use your USB flash drive. Format it to wbfs and copy your game. I use USBLoader_cfg or Uloader to launch. If you save your game on a wbfs partition it shrinks it automatically. So your USB drive should be large enough to save your game.
